Once in a while I still need to use my dialup modem (when broadband
isn't up, frex). Lately - the last few months - the modem has been
working fine, but the little "two-monitors" icon has not been
displaying in the Notification Area. In the Dialup Connection menu in
the Settings, I *do* have the "display icon in notification area"
checkbox checked.

One obnoxious effect of this is that I have found no way to disconnect
the telephone line other than to reboot.

So two questions:
- How can I restore the icon to the notification area when the modem
is connected?
- Or, how can I disconnect the modem without clicking on the icon?

WindowsXP SP1, all service packs applied (still holding back on SP2)

To disconnect a dial-up connection without rebooting:

1. Open the Network Connections folder.
2. Click the dial-up connection.
3. Click Disconnect.

John,

did the icon never appear any more or does it sometimes appear?

I would try to create an entirely new connection and see if that
works better.

If all else fails, you can use the rasdial command to
disconnect. For example, if the name of your connection is x,
enter:

rasdial x /disconnect

You can put this command into a batch file and put that into the
quick links, so you can always disconnect with one mouse click.
